Installation

Unpack and inspect all components. Place main unit on a stable, well-ventilated surface.

  1. Connect Speakers: Match colored wires to corresponding terminals on the main unit and speakers (Front L/R, Center, Surround L/R).
  2. Connect Subwoofer: Plug the subwoofer's power cord into an outlet and connect the supplied cable to the SUBWOOFER PRE OUT on the main unit.
  3. Connect to TV: Use an HDMI cable from the HDMI OUT port on the main unit to an HDMI input on your TV.
  4. Connect Antenna: Attach the supplied FM wire antenna to the FM 75Ω terminal.
  5. Connect Power: Plug the AC power cord into a wall outlet.

WARNING! Ensure all speaker connections are secure and wires are not pinched. Allow sufficient ventilation around the main unit.

First-Time Setup

Power on the system and your TV; follow the on-screen setup guide.

  1. Initial Setup: Select language, country/region, and confirm speaker connections.
  2. Network Setup: Choose Wi-Fi or wired connection and enter your network credentials.
  3. Speaker Calibration: Use the built-in Auto Calibration (if available) or manually set speaker distances and levels.
  4. TV Connection: Ensure the TV input is set to the correct HDMI port. The system menu should appear.
  5. Clock Setting: Set the current date and time for timer recordings.

CAUTION! Do not connect or disconnect any cables while the unit is powered on.

Controls and Settings

Access the Home Menu via the HOME button on the remote. Front Panel: POWER, OPEN/CLOSE, USB port, FUNCTION button.

Remote: POWER, HOME, Numeric buttons, OPEN/CLOSE, INPUT, VOLUME, MUTE, OPTIONS, AUDIO, SUBTITLE, NETFLIX shortcut.

Settings: Access via HOME > [Settings]. Audio: Sound Field (AUTO, MOVIE, MUSIC, etc.), EQ, Night Mode, Lip Sync. Video: TV Type, HDMI Resolution, 4K Upscaling. System: Network Update, Speaker Settings, Parental Lock (default password 0000).

Connecting Devices

TV: HDMI (recommended). External Audio: Optical digital cable. USB: For storage devices. Network: Wi-Fi or Ethernet cable.

  1. Turn off the main unit and all devices before connecting.
  2. Use high-speed HDMI cables for best video/audio quality.
  3. Select input source via INPUT or HOME menu (BD, USB, TV, etc.).

Tip: For ARC (Audio Return Channel), enable HDMI Control (Bravia Sync) in the system settings and on your compatible TV.

Playing Discs & Media

Supports Blu-ray, DVD, CD, USB media.

  1. Insert disc: Press OPEN/CLOSE, load disc with label facing up.
  2. Play: Press PLAY; navigate menus with arrow keys and ENTER.
  3. Stop: Press STOP; eject with OPEN/CLOSE.
  4. Skip/Search: Use PREV/NEXT or left/right arrow keys.
  5. Audio/Subtitle: Press AUDIO or SUBTITLE during playback to change tracks.
  6. USB Playback: Insert USB device, select [USB] from HOME menu to browse and play files.
  7. Photo/Music Playback: Supports JPEG, MP3, AAC files from USB or discs.

WARNING! Do not use damaged or irregularly shaped discs. Do not touch the disc laser lens.

Network & Streaming

Connect to the internet to access streaming services and firmware updates.

  1. Ensure your network is working. Go to HOME > [Settings] > [Network Settings] > [Internet Settings].
  2. Select [Wireless Setup] or [Wired Setup] and follow prompts.
  3. Once connected, access apps like Netflix, YouTube from the HOME menu.
  4. For DLNA, ensure your server is on the same network and select [Music], [Photos], or [Videos] from the HOME menu.

Note: A broadband internet connection is required for streaming. Service availability may vary by region.

Care & Cleaning

Unplug the unit from the wall outlet before cleaning. Use a soft, dry cloth. For stubborn stains, dampen the cloth slightly with water. Do not use solvents.

Clean discs by wiping from center to edge with a soft cloth.

CAUTION! Never use benzene, thinners, or other chemicals. Do not allow liquid to enter any openings.

Troubleshooting

SymptomPossible CauseCorrective Action
No powerPower cord not connectedEnsure the AC power cord is firmly plugged into the wall outlet and the unit.
No picture from HDMIIncorrect input selectedSet your TV input to the correct HDMI port. Try a different HDMI cable.
No sound from speakersSpeaker wires/ settingsCheck speaker wire connections. Ensure "TV Speaker" is set to OFF in audio settings.
Disc cannot be playedDisc format/ region codeEnsure the disc is compatible and not damaged. Check region code compatibility.
Wi-Fi connection failsSignal/ passwordMove the unit closer to the router. Re-enter the correct network password.
Remote does not workBatteries/ obstaclesReplace batteries. Ensure clear path between remote and unit's sensor.

Reset: If the system freezes, unplug the power cord, wait one minute, then plug it back in.
